What is GeForce Experience Error Code 0x0003?

Error code 0x0003 in GeForce Experience indicates a problem with the software’s ability to connect to its servers or function properly. This error often disrupts the ability to update drivers, optimize games, or access other features of the software.

Common Causes of Error Code 0x0003

Understanding the common causes of error 0x0003 can help in diagnosing and fixing the issue. Here are some frequent causes:

  • Network Connectivity Issues: Problems with internet connectivity can prevent GeForce Experience from accessing necessary servers.
  • Corrupted Installation: A corrupted or incomplete installation of GeForce Experience can trigger this error.
  • Outdated Software: Running an outdated version of GeForce Experience or GPU drivers may lead to compatibility issues.
  • Antivirus or Firewall Interference: Security software may block GeForce Experience from connecting to its servers.
  • Conflicting Software: Other programs or applications might conflict with GeForce Experience, causing errors.

Steps to Fix GeForce Experience Error Code 0x0003

Several methods can help resolve error code 0x0003. Follow these steps to troubleshoot and fix the issue:

1. Check Network Connection

Ensure that your internet connection is stable and functioning correctly:

  1. Verify that you are connected to the internet by opening a web browser and visiting a website.
  2. If using Wi-Fi, try switching to a wired connection for a more stable experience.
  3. Restart your router and modem to refresh your network connection.

2. Restart GeForce Experience and Your Computer

Sometimes, a simple restart can resolve temporary issues:

  1. Close GeForce Experience completely by right-clicking the system tray icon and selecting “Exit.”
  2. Restart your computer to ensure all processes are refreshed.
  3. Reopen GeForce Experience and check if the error persists.

3. Update GeForce Experience and Drivers

Keeping your software and drivers up to date is crucial for optimal performance:

  1. Visit the NVIDIA website and download the latest version of GeForce Experience.
  2. Install the update and restart your computer.
  3. Check for any available driver updates by going to the “Drivers” section within GeForce Experience and installing them.

4. Reinstall GeForce Experience

If the issue persists, reinstalling GeForce Experience may help:

  1. Go to “Control Panel” > “Programs and Features.”
  2. Select “NVIDIA GeForce Experience” and click “Uninstall.”
  3. Download the latest version from the NVIDIA website and install it.
  4. Restart your computer after installation.

5. Adjust Antivirus and Firewall Settings

Your security software may be blocking GeForce Experience:

  1. Open your antivirus or firewall settings.
  2. Look for any entries related to GeForce Experience and ensure they are not being blocked.
  3. Add GeForce Experience to the list of exceptions or allowed applications.
  4. Restart your computer to apply changes and check if the error is resolved.

6. Check for Software Conflicts

Ensure that no other software is conflicting with GeForce Experience:

  1. Temporarily disable or close any unnecessary applications running in the background.
  2. Check for any recently installed software that might interfere with GeForce Experience.
  3. Re-enable applications one at a time to identify any potential conflicts.
